Pregnancy and Woman’s Health

Many women present for Physiotherapy during pregnancy with pain, restricted function and movement and loss of normal function that Physiotherapy can safely relieve and restore.

 

It is very easy to ignore aches during pregnancy and dismiss them as part of your condition when there is much that can be done to prevent them getting worse with a growing bump and of course, the postnatal period is not the time to be trying to resolve them. You will most definitely have enough to do then! Common complaints during pregnancy that physiotherapy can help ease are:

  • Upper back pain (thoracic pain)
  • Low back pain
  • Leg pain (sciatica)
  • Rib pain
  • Neck and postural pains
  • Wrist pain (carpal tunnel syndrome)
  • Pelvic pain (Pelvic Girdle Pain – PGP)
  • Bladder issues during and after pregnancy

Our Kilcullen Physiotherapy team have the expertise of Clare Heary MISCP who specialises in pelvic floor and pelvic pain conditions.

Conditions treated include:

  • Women with Urinary or Faecal incontinence, including Pelvic floor weakness and Dysfunction.
  • Gynaecological and Menopausal problems– including Prolapse, loss of sensation of the pelvic floor muscles, including women pre and post operatively in relation to gynaecological, colorectal and bladder surgeries.
  • Chronic Complex Pelvic Pain. (which may include gynaecological, bladder, bowel and musculoskeletal – MSK- problems)
